1. International Institute of Cosmetology

An accredited cosmetology school with locations in Wethersfield and Plainville is The International Institute of Cosmetology.

Armelo Gugliotti, then just 14 years old, began cutting hair in San Justo, Argentina, across the street from his parents’ home. Carmelo Gugliotti discovered his calling in hairdressing competitions in 1973.

Throughout his career, he has won numerous international competitions and honors. Carmelo Gugliotti relocates to the US in 1986 with his wife Cristina and their four sons.

In Hartford, Connecticut, Carmelo establishes his first barbershop/salon, Gugliotti’s Hair Control. In 1990. Carmelo relocates to Hartford, Connecticut’s Gugliotti’s Hair Fashion, a larger salon as his reputation and clientele develop.

Following in his father’s footsteps, Leonardo Gugliotti obtains his Hairdresser/Barber license in 1990 and begins to compete . Leonardo was able to travel the world as a platform artist for several industry companies because of his work in hairdressing.

3. Branford Academy of Hair & Cosmetology

The Branford Academy Of Hair & Cosmetology provides a thorough, progressive education in the fundamentals of cosmetology & hairdressing while being situated in a real salon setting.

To give you a thorough grasp of beauty and wellbeing, their cosmetology course mixes theory with lots of hands-on practice.

The course covers client acquisition and retention strategies, business growth, retail knowledge, nail care, makeup application, and hair cutting, color, and texture services.

After finishing, students continue with rigorous real-world training to develop their skills. Students will learn about all facets of cosmetology and develop knowledge in both theory and practice as a result of the course’s goals and objectives.

6. Belle Academy of Cosmetology, LLC

Waterbury’s Belle Academy of Cosmetology, a cosmetology training center, held its first class on January 12th, 2010.

It provides prospective students with the opportunity to pursue rewarding careers in cosmetology by teaching them the skills required for caring for and maintaining a person’s hair, skin, and nails.

The goal of Belle Academy of Cosmetology is to teach individuals the cosmetology skills required to provide professional services and build a clientele one client at a time. Their graduates will be well-positioned to give back to the community in their chosen fields.

They offer specialty programs in Skincare (100 Hours), Nail Technology (100 Hours), and Makeup Artistry in addition to their 1500 hour Cosmetology Program (40 Hours).

8. Dolce LLC The Academy

Dolce Academy provides you with one of the most significant and convenient boosts available. The course fulfills Connecticut’s minimum 1,500-hour requirement before going far beyond.

The all-inclusive program prepares you for a comprehensive, versatile career by including hair extensions and makeup, which are usually an extra charge at other cosmetology schools.

In addition to the professional aspect, the Academy is affiliated with the Dolce Salon, which has been open for 15 years. Students have access to instructors with industry experience, and owner Anna Cuevas understands what makes a good salon employee.

10. TIGI Newtown Hairdressing Barbering Academy

Ricci’s local heritage is synonymous with advanced academy education and running a high-end salon, barbershop, and spa for over 60 years.

They are committed to providing world-class educational programs to forward-thinking hairdressers in collaboration with TIGI, a well-known international brand.

Their cosmetology program focuses on 11 classic cuts and 9 color techniques, as well as basic makeup and skin care instruction. They also offer valuable personal and professional development, product knowledge, and salon experience to their students.
